Power Management Screen
You can check or change the settings related to PC USB-C™ port or battery.
1 Set USB-C™ Charging
• Set Always-On Charging: Allows you to set the USB port so that you can perform charging
using the USB-C™ port even when the PC is turned off.
• Set Charging Function: Sets the charging function for a USB-C™ port (Automatic, Sink, or
Source).
2 Battery State: Allows you to measure the battery lifespan so that you can replace it timely.
3 Extend Battery Life: Allows you to increase the battery lifespan by lowering the battery charging
level to 80 % of the battery capacity.
